The Advantages of Cloud-Based Sales Offer Tracking
The current business world is fast-paced and always evolving. Companies can’t afford to be left behind, especially in their sales and marketing strategies. The adoption of cloud-based technologies has become a necessity for businesses when it comes to managing and tracking sales offers.
Cloud-based sales offer tracking is a modern technology that enables businesses to manage and monitor the entire sales process from beginning to end. It allows you to store and access data from a remote server, thus making your business operations more efficient and streamlined.
Here are some of the advantages that cloud-based sales offer tracking offers:
1. Enhanced accessibility
One of the biggest advantages of cloud-based sales offer tracking is that it enables businesses to access data from anywhere in the world. With cloud technology, you can access your sales data and monitor offers from any internet-enabled device, whether it’s a smartphone, laptop or desktop. This means that remote employees or team members on the go can effortlessly stay updated and connected with the latest developments in the sales process.
2. Increased efficiency
Cloud-based sales offer tracking eliminates the need for businesses to invest in expensive hardware and software solutions. Since data is stored remotely, businesses can save money on hardware costs, software licensing fees and maintenance costs. Additionally, cloud-based sales offer tracking streamlines the sales process and eliminates the need for manual data entry. It automates many tasks, freeing up time for team members to focus on other important activities such as building relationships and closing deals.
3. Improved collaboration
Collaboration among team members is essential when it comes to closing sales. With cloud-based sales offer tracking, team members can collaborate in real-time, view updates, make changes and access updated information whenever they need it. This enhances team productivity and ensures that all aspects of the sales process are being taken care of.
4. Better data security
Data security is a paramount concern for businesses, especially when it comes to sales data. Cloud-based sales offer tracking provides businesses with enhanced data security by storing data in the cloud. This means that sensitive data is protected against loss, theft, and unauthorized access. With cloud technology, data can be encrypted and made available only to authorized personnel.
5. Scalability
Cloud-based sales offer tracking is infinitely scalable, meaning it is well-suited to businesses of all sizes. As your business grows, you can easily scale up your cloud-based sales offer tracking solution to accommodate increased sales volumes and data storage needs. Additionally, as your business grows, you can add or remove users as necessary, giving you the flexibility to manage your team and resources as needed.
6. Real-time sales insights
Cloud-based sales offer tracking provides businesses with real-time insights into their sales processes. It enables businesses to track and monitor sales offers as they move through the pipeline, providing real-time updates, analytics and insights. This helps businesses identify issues and opportunities in the sales process and make necessary changes to improve performance.
